Understanding Structured Teaching
What is Structured Teaching?
Structured teaching is an instructional approach that involves designing lessons with a
clear, logical sequence, explicit objectives, and consistent routines. It prioritizes
predictable patterns, visual aids, and scaffolding techniques that support learners in
understanding complex concepts step-by-step. The core idea is to break down information
into manageable segments, making it easier for students to grasp and retain.
Key Principles of Structured Teaching
To effectively implement structured teaching, educators should adhere to several guiding
principles:
Clarity of Objectives: Clearly define what students should learn by the end of
each lesson.
Consistency: Maintain predictable routines and procedures to foster a secure
learning environment.
Visual Support: Use visual aids such as charts, diagrams, and cue cards to
reinforce learning.
Gradual Progression: Build on prior knowledge with incremental steps to ensure
mastery before advancing.
Active Engagement: Incorporate interactive activities that promote participation
and practice.

Practical Strategies for Implementing Structured Teaching
To effectively adopt structured teaching methods, educators can employ a variety of
practical strategies that enhance clarity and organization.
1. Clear Learning Objectives
Start each lesson by explicitly stating what students will learn and be able to do. Use
simple language and visual cues if appropriate.
2. Use Visual Aids and Graphic Organizers
Incorporate tools such as flowcharts, mind maps, and checklists to illustrate relationships
and processes. Visual supports make abstract ideas more concrete.
3
3. Consistent Routines and Procedures
Establish daily routines (e.g., start-of-day activities, transition signals) that become
automatic for students, providing structure and stability.
4. Chunking Content
Divide lessons into small, manageable segments, focusing on one concept at a time
before moving to the next. This prevents information overload.
5. Scaffolding Learning
Provide support structures such as prompts, hints, or guided questions to assist
understanding, gradually removing assistance as competence develops.
6. Use of Checklists and Visual Schedules
Help students track their progress and understand the sequence of activities through
visual schedules and checklists.
7. Incorporate Interactive and Hands-On Activities
Engage learners with activities that reinforce structured content, such as experiments,
role-plays, or problem-solving exercises.
8. Regular Assessment and Feedback
Monitor understanding through formative assessments and provide timely feedback to
guide learning adjustments.
Case Studies and Examples of Structured Teaching in Action
Example 1: Elementary Reading Program
A primary school teacher implements a structured phonics program by breaking down
reading into phoneme recognition, blending, decoding, and comprehension. Visual aids
like letter cards and sound charts are used consistently. Routine assessments help track
progress, and lessons are scaffolded to support students with different reading levels. As a
result, students develop stronger decoding skills and confidence in reading.
Example 2: Special Education Settings
In special education classrooms, structured teaching is crucial. Teachers use visual
schedules, social stories, and step-by-step instructions to help students with autism
4
spectrum disorder navigate daily tasks. This structured approach reduces anxiety,
improves communication, and fosters independence.

Understanding Structured Teaching: Definition and Core
Principles
Structured teaching refers to an instructional approach characterized by clear, organized,
and systematic delivery of content, strategies, and assessments. Unlike unplanned or ad
hoc teaching methods, structured teaching emphasizes deliberate planning, scaffolding,
and consistency to facilitate learning. Core principles of structured teaching include: -
Explicit Objectives: Clearly defining learning goals for each lesson or unit. - Sequential
Progression: Organizing content logically to build upon prior knowledge. - Consistent
Routines: Establishing classroom routines that promote predictability and security. -
Scaffolded Support: Providing tailored assistance to help learners transition from guided to
independent work. - Regular Assessment: Using formative and summative assessments to
monitor progress and inform instruction. - Feedback Loops: Offering timely, specific
feedback to guide student improvement. These principles serve as the backbone for
designing lessons that are accessible, engaging, and effective, especially for diverse
learning populations. ---
The Empirical Evidence Supporting Structured Teaching
Over the past few decades, a substantial body of research has demonstrated that
structured teaching methods can significantly improve learning outcomes across various
educational settings and disciplines.
Meta-Analytic Findings
Meta-analyses have consistently shown that structured instructional approaches
outperform unstructured or traditional methods in terms of: - Increased student
achievement - Improved engagement and motivation - Enhanced retention of knowledge -
Development of higher-order thinking skills For example, a comprehensive review
published in the Journal of Educational Psychology (2018) found that classrooms
employing structured teaching strategies showed average gains of approximately 0.4
standard deviations in student performance compared to control groups.
Case Studies Across Disciplines
- Mathematics Education: Explicit instruction with clear objectives and scaffolding has led
Better Learning Through Structured Teaching
7
to marked improvements in problem-solving skills among elementary and secondary
students. - Language Acquisition: Structured language programs emphasizing systematic
vocabulary introduction and grammar rules have accelerated language proficiency. -
Special Education: Structured teaching methods, such as the TEACCH approach, have
demonstrated success in supporting learners with autism spectrum disorder by providing
predictable routines and visual supports.
Long-Term Impact
Research suggests that structured teaching not only boosts immediate academic
performance but also fosters skills such as self-regulation, metacognition, and
resilience—attributes critical for lifelong learning. ---

Challenges and Critiques of Structured Teaching
While evidence supports the efficacy of structured teaching, it is not without challenges
and criticisms: - Potential for Rigidity: Over-structuring may stifle creativity and limit
student autonomy if not balanced with flexibility. - Resource Intensive: Effective
implementation requires time, materials, and ongoing professional development. - Diverse
Learner Needs: Standardized structures may need adaptation to accommodate learners
with unique needs or cultural backgrounds. - Teacher Preparedness: Success hinges on
teachers’ understanding and skill in delivering structured lessons, which may vary widely.
Addressing these challenges involves thoughtful customization, ongoing support, and
balancing structure with opportunities for student agency. ---
